The business landscape of Canada is seeing a huge shift moving south of the border. Trump recently implemented tariffs on Canada, Mexico and China. These were done to force action on several national concerns including immigration, trafficking and trade imbalances. Canada and Mexico have 25% tariffs. Canada has a 10% tariff on their energy exports, China imports are also 10%.
Trump moving business
A survey done by KPMG shows almost half of Canadian businesses or 48% are planning on moving production or investments to the United States so they can compete. Over half or 60% are considering acquisitions in the US.
Smart Canadian businessmen had taken proactive measures before Trump took office to the tune of 65%. Goods were being shipped to the US ahead of the predicted tariffs to avoid additional shipping costs.
KPMG official spoke on the Trump tariffs
Lucy Iacovelli is the Canadian Managing Partner of Tax and Legal at KPMG. It’s coming, do what strategies you need to do.
“The new U.S. administration’s economic and trade policies are having huge ripple effects in Canada and around the world. There are important steps that Canadian businesses can take to prepare for trade disruption and higher costs and build resiliency. No matter when or if U.S. tariffs or tax cuts take effect, now is the time to be proactive and understand your exposure and develop mitigation strategies.”

Canadians like Trump for national security
They seem to align with him on that. An enormous 89% of Canadian business leaders support border security for the nation. Military spending is also very heavily backed to the tune of 85%. Arctic and NORAD defense were among the top concerns.
